It all started with towels, according to what should be a legal dramedy cult classic.Kicking off proceedings in Australian Securities and Investments Commission v LGSS Pty Ltd: The Judgment this month, Justice O’Callaghan cites the alleged origin story of "greenwashing". O’Callaghan refers to “American authors” who traced the inspiration for the now-infamous term to “an unpublished 1986 essay by an environmentalist named Jay Westerveld” where he deconstructed a “hotel sign urging patrons...
